    You either need Xbox Backup Creator or 360mpgui (Recommended). Only softwares like those can fully extract an xbox 360 game and reveal all the files.

    Once done extracting, Use 360 Content Manager (Recommended) as it's useful in showing you which content goes where and what's in the content.

    No mounting is required, Iso2God is not necessary as Extracted format is better IMHO because it removes the padding from the .iso file thus resulting in a reduced file size however if it's a multi disc game, Using a GOD formatted game would be better if you do not use FSD.

    If you're using FSD, Extracted Format should work fine as FSD has a auto disc swapping feature by default. GOD Formatted games should work nicely without FSD and will Disc swap accordingly as if it were a real disc for multi disc games.

    You don't necessarily need the latest version of softwares, Just get one that does everything you needed it to do.
    Alternatively, you can google it and search for articles on a recent published date as it may lead you to the latest version of softwares you need.
